FORECAST:

A deepening cold upper level low may bring some decent snowfall today in a Northwest flow aloft, switching to Southwesterly tonight. The FL will hover in the 600 meter range with moderate snowfall expected for most of the day, easing by this evening. A high pressure aloft will bring sunny skies for Sunday in a Northerly flow aloft. Monday and Tuesday are looking sunny with cold temperatures. A weak upper level low is forecasted to drop into the area for Wednesday, bringing unsettled weather with some snow flurries.
Guesstimates:15-25 cm depending on how the low tracks. Dry until some flurries on Wednesday.

FORECAST:

A weak warm front will move through the area today in a Northwest flow aloft. The FL could go as high as 1200 meters with periodic light snow fall through the morning, easing in the afternoon with the possibility of some breaks.  A stronger frontal band will push through Friday night into Saturday with a dropping FL (at or just above surface) and strong winds. A cold upper trough for Sunday morning, clearing for Monday with cool temperatures associated with the modified Arctic front. As of now Tuesday & Wednesday are looking unsettled! A weak front may push in Wednesday. More on that as we get closer!!
Guesstimates:  8-12 cm by Saturday morning, 15-25 cm by Sunday morning.
